A few years ago, both of my next door neighbours got hit badly with lightning and it blew all of their electronics in both houses. The one neighbour actually saw that flash coming down his ac mains drop.
I never lost a single thing in my house. I attribute this to the fact that I have a free standing tower that's 96 ft tall and is well grounded. I have a TH11DXX on top plus a 2 meter yagi that's vertically polarized sitting above all that. Now all of my feed lines come underground to the house which is about 100 ft away.
I have never disconnected any feedlines and have never have any issues with lightning damage.
I suspect that my well grounded tower had something to do with this.

> If you would re-read that article very carefully, you will find that the purpose of
> such a spark-plug device is to leak off static build-up on the antenna, and
> only secondarily is its purpose to help with lightning strokes.
>
> If you have lived in any area where the wind causes either dust storms or
> blowing snow, you will soon find out that those can cause the build-up of
> tremendous static voltages on any antenna. That voltage easily reaches well
> over 100K volts in very short order. I have experienced that many times.
>
> The spark-plug or spark-gap devices are specifically meant to drain those
> voltages before they can damage any component in the receiver or
> transmitter.
>
> In point of fact, an RF choke between each antenna lead and ground would
> work better, IMHO.
